Anna Faris said she “ignored the warning signs” in her relationship with Chris Pratt.

The actor was married to the Protector of the Galaxy Star from 2009 to 2018, with the couple announcing their separation in a joint statement in August 2017.

They first met when they played a couple in the comedy Take me home tonightwhich was published in 2011.

Now, the actress spoke about her split with both Pratt and her former husband Ben Indra on Monday (May 3) in an episode of her podcast “Anna Faris Is Unqualified,” saying, “At some point, I realized there were a lot of things that I had ignored and that I really shouldn’t have ignored.”

She told guest Rachel Bilson: “Looking back, I feel like I was forced into it. I don’t think it was ever an independent decision.”

Faris, who appears in the sitcom mummysaid she found it difficult to open up to friends about the problems she had during her marriage to Marvel star Pratt.

“I never talked about any issues,” she said. “I think with Chris, we both protected this footage even in our closest circles.”

She said she got married because “everyone expected it.”

“I really think that calling off an engagement is a smarter, more decisive and braver move than what I did. Because I said, ‘Well, I guess everyone is expecting this, so let’s just go for it,'” Faris said.

Faris and Pratt, whose divorce became final in 2018, have an eight-year-old son together named Jack.

She is currently engaged to cinematographer Michael Barrett, while Pratt married Katherine Schwarzenegger in 2019.
